This chapter explores the struggles of Conservative leader Kemi Badenoch during her first 100 days in office, comparing her situation to past leaders like Margaret Thatcher and William Hague. It highlights the necessity for her to focus on economic credibility and address key public concerns amidst internal party divisions and competition from figures like Nigel Farage. The discussion also analyzes historical electoral strategies, emphasizing the significance of economics in securing voter support and the complexities of addressing immigration without alienating constituents.
